Transaction cd457106ef0c553669a6133d876f2285a34c08df3b62e4861b389119eaa9af39

1 Input
2 Outputs
  • cd457106ef0c553669a6133d876f2285a34c08df3b62e4861b389119eaa9af39:0
  • value  67588241
    address  bc1qaa3s0r95mupskkne32962unr85kewsemccfyts
  • cd457106ef0c553669a6133d876f2285a34c08df3b62e4861b389119eaa9af39:1
  • value  10395909
    address  1DCu8Fh4h7SqAKigHwGvDCxikcab3dPz3K